Tony Scherman is a painter, printmaker and educator. He was born in Toronto, Ontario, Canada. When he was five, he moved with his family to Paris, France, and at ten to London, England where he lived until returning, in 1976, to Toronto, which has been his home since then. He is one of the most prominent painters in the encaustic* medium in Canada. Examples of his works in other mediums like watercolor, etching* and lithography* are rare by comparison. His subjects are social commentary, historical figures and events, literary figures, popular culture, still life, animals, portraits, mythology, fantasy, philosophy and allegory*. He generally paints a series of works under one title, constructing a narrative that links all the paintings in that series.
